Countries with a smaller population than South Sudan
South Sudan, Located in East-Central Africa, this landlocked nation is known for its vast swamps of the Sudd, and the White Nile flowing through it. It is rich in oil resources, yet faces significant humanitarian challenges and ongoing efforts to build stable governance since gaining independence in 2011.. South Sudan has a population of 15,786,898.
